Key Features to Look for in Canvas Carry-On Luggage

When selecting the best canvas carry-on, several features are paramount to ensure functionality and longevity. Firstly, consider the quality of the canvas itself. Look for tightly woven, heavy-duty canvas, often referred to as duck canvas or heavy twill, for maximum durability and resistance to tearing.

Another crucial element is the construction and hardware. Reinforced stitching at stress points, sturdy zippers (preferably YKK), and robust trolley handles are essential. Many high-quality canvas carry-ons also feature reinforced corners and protective feet to further enhance their lifespan and protect the fabric from wear and tear.

Think about the internal organization and capacity. Well-designed internal compartments, including padded laptop sleeves and zippered pockets, can make a significant difference in keeping your belongings organized and secure. Ensure the overall dimensions comply with the carry-on restrictions of your preferred airlines.

Caring for Your Canvas Carry-On Luggage

To ensure your canvas carry-on luggage lasts for many adventures, proper care is essential. The most important aspect is regular cleaning. For minor dirt and smudges, a damp cloth with mild soap is usually sufficient. Gently blot the affected area rather than scrubbing vigorously to avoid damaging the fabric’s weave or any protective coatings.

For more stubborn stains, a specialized canvas cleaner can be used, but always test it on an inconspicuous area first. Avoid using harsh chemicals or bleach, as these can discolor or weaken the canvas fibers. It’s also advisable to allow your luggage to air dry completely after cleaning, away from direct sunlight or heat, which can cause shrinkage or fading.

Storage also plays a role in maintaining your canvas carry-on. When not in use, store it in a cool, dry place, ideally in a protective dust bag to prevent dust accumulation and potential snagging. If the luggage has been exposed to heavy rain, ensure it is thoroughly dried before storing to prevent mildew growth.

Are there different types of canvas for luggage?

Yes, there are indeed different types of canvas used for luggage, and understanding them can help you choose the best bag. The most common is cotton canvas, which is known for its durability and natural breathability. Within cotton canvas, you’ll find variations like heavyweight canvas, which is very robust and can withstand a lot of wear and tear, and lighter-weight canvas, which might be preferred for a slightly more compact and flexible bag.

You might also encounter blends, where cotton canvas is combined with synthetic fibers like polyester. These blends can enhance the canvas’s durability, water resistance, and wrinkle resistance, offering some of the best of both worlds. Some manufacturers might also use treated canvas, where a special coating is applied to improve its resistance to water and stains, making it even more practical for travel.
